About 9 Bodley Road
9 Bodley Road is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Littlemore, Oxford, Oxford (OX4 3UB). It has a recorded floor area of 62 m² (around 667 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(May 2023) shows a C (score 69), just inside the C band. When first surveyed in July 2012 the rating was F, the property has climbed 3 bands since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Good to Very Good, hot-water efficiency went from Very Poor to Good and lighting went from Average to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Poor to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 89).
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 81% of similar EPCs). Across 2017–2024, sale prices on this property compounded at 4.2%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£430,000 is 13.2% above the 2024 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£569/sq ft) was about 76.5%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£380,000 in March 2024.
